Summary

A public assassination puts a bounty on Leilani's head . . . and another mystery in her lap. Leilani Falconi is no longer an IIS agent; in fact, no one is. With the Imperial Investigative Service disbanded, and an entire system after her for the murder of Admiral Jason Dorthy, Leilani evades detection with her inherent smarts and skill. But there's an ever-present gnawing at the back of her mind: she's missing something, something big. Apparently, so are the known galaxies. When she returns to her roots at ELU, identities unravel-no one is who they appear to be, even herself. To make matters worse, unfolding historical timelines point to a complicated mystery still shaping present-day conflicts. Lei knows the power-grab that started the puzzle is far from over. What was hidden must be found-by her first, if she wants to keep a powerful technological revolution from falling into the wrong hands, and preserve the galaxy from spiraling into oblivion. The mystery and wit in Wendi Coffman-Porter's second book of the Eldrilin Chronicles, The Grand Veeshali, will have readers on their toes as this sci-fi crime bridges the line between fantasy, technology, and reality.
